Frequently Asked Questions
What is blockchain software development?
Blockchain software development involves building decentralized applications, smart contract systems, token platforms, DeFi ecosystems, NFT infrastructure, enterprise blockchain systems, and distributed operational environments.
How much does blockchain development cost in 2026?
Basic blockchain applications may cost between £30,000 and £80,000. Mid-scale decentralized systems and token platforms typically range between £100,000 and £500,000. Enterprise blockchain ecosystems can exceed several million pounds depending on operational complexity.

Can blockchain systems integrate with enterprise software and APIs?
Yes. Modern blockchain platforms commonly integrate with APIs, cloud infrastructure, ERP systems, payment gateways, analytics environments, and enterprise operational systems.
What technologies are commonly used in blockchain development?
Blockchain ecosystems commonly use Ethereum, Solidity, Polygon, Hyperledger, Rust, smart contracts, Web3 APIs, decentralized storage systems, and operational token infrastructure.
